Juniors defeat Kiltubrid

Our Junior team continue their winning ways in Division 5 with a hard fought 3-9 to 1-10 victory over Kiltubrid in Glenfarne on Sunday afternoon.

In an evenly contest first half a goal from Daragh Keaney ensured we lead by 1-3 to 0-5 at half time.

A goal after half-time by a Kiltubrid team featuring former club player Kevin Keaney gave them the lead but goals from James Murray and a penalty save from goalkeeper Padraig McGourty with the follow up cleared off the line by Sean Dillon ensured victory.

This win puts the team in second place in a keenly contested league with two games remaining.
